Q2.How much does a funeral typically cost in Dittmer, MO, and what factors affect the price?

In Dittmer, MO, the average cost for a traditional funeral can range from $7,000 to $12,000, depending on services selected. Factors include the type of service (e.g., burial vs. cremation), casket or urn selection, and additional options like transportation or obituaries. Missouri law requires funeral homes to provide itemized price lists, so it's advisable to request one for transparency.

Q3.Are there any local regulations in Dittmer or Missouri that affect funeral planning, such as burial or cremation rules?

Yes, Missouri state regulations apply in Dittmer, including a 24-hour waiting period before cremation and requirements for burial permits issued by the local health department. For burials in rural areas like Dittmer, zoning laws may affect private family cemeteries, so it's important to check with Jefferson County authorities. Funeral homes in Dittmer can help navigate these rules.
